Saint-Longis, a commune in the Sarthe department of the Pays de la Loire region in France, offers diverse landscapes for outdoor activities. The area is characterized by the rolling hills, dense forests, and traditional bocage countryside of the Perche Natural Park and the Maine Saosnois region. This varied terrain provides an ideal setting for several sports like mountain biking, road cycling, touring cycling, hiking, and more.

Saint-Longis is suitable for touring cycling, with scenic routes through the countryside. A notable option nearby is the "Greenway from La Mele-sur-Sarthe to Alencon," a cycle path on a disused railway line. Find more routes in the Cycling around Saint-Longis guide.

Saint-Longis is characterized by the landscapes of the Perche Natural Park, featuring rolling hills, dense forests, and traditional bocage countryside. Le Belvedere de Perseigne is an elevated viewpoint nearby, offering scenic vistas.
